easyMarkets vs Vanguard Personal Investor
easyMarkets and Vanguard Personal Investor are not really competing for the same investor. easyMarkets is a CFD and options broker for leveraged speculation on forex, indices and commodities — it doesn't support ASX shares at all. Vanguard Personal Investor is a low-cost ASX broker and managed-fund platform built for long-term, buy-and-hold investing in Vanguard products. The biggest practical difference: one is for trading derivatives, the other for building a portfolio of real ASX-listed assets.

Where they differ
| Fact | easyMarkets | Vanguard Personal Investor |
|---|---|---|
| ASX shares supported | No | Yes |
| Brokerage on ASX trades | N/A (no ASX trading) | $0 on Vanguard ETF buys; $9 flat on other ASX shares |
| CHESS sponsorship | Not applicable (CFD broker) | Custodian model (no individual HIN) |
| Minimum initial deposit | A$25 | A$200 |
| Auto-invest / DCA | No | Yes (multiple schedule options) |
Pick easyMarkets for leveraged derivatives trading; pick Vanguard Personal Investor for low-cost, long-term ASX investing.
